c++-教程上面说说return值是必要的,为什么我注释掉了,没有报错?

问题描述

教程上面说说return值是必要的,为什么我注释掉了,没有报错?

第一个:
#include

int WINAPI WinMain(HINSTANCE hinstance,HINSTANCE hpreinstance,
PSTR szCmdLine, int iCmdShow)
{
MessageBox(NULL,TEXT("HELLO,C++"),TEXT("TEST"),0);
// return 0; 教程上面说return值是必要的,为什么我注释掉了,没有报错?(C++ SDK)
}

时间: 2024-07-30 10:02:22

c++-教程上面说说return值是必要的,为什么我注释掉了,没有报错?的相关文章

struts取值问题-struts使用DomainModel取值为什么必须提供一个空构造函数否则就会报错?

问题描述 struts使用DomainModel取值为什么必须提供一个空构造函数否则就会报错? java.lang.NullPointerException com.neusoft.action.UserAction.execute(UserAction.java:19) sun.reflect.NativeMethodAccessorImpl.invoke0(Native Method) sun.reflect.NativeMethodAccessorImpl.invoke(NativeMet

php调用MsSQL存储过程使用内置RETVAL获取过程中的return值

本篇文章是对php调用MsSQL存储过程使用内置RETVAL获取过程中的return值的方法进行了详细的分析介绍,需要的朋友参考下   [PHP代码] 复制代码 代码如下:  $stmt = mssql_init('P__Global_Test', $conn) or die("initialize stored procedure failure");  mssql_bind($stmt, "RETVAL", $returnValue, SQLINT4, true

java定时器 run方法怎么返回值 我要返回result 代码里一直报错 晚生跪求解决

问题描述 java定时器 run方法怎么返回值 我要返回result 代码里一直报错 晚生跪求解决 public VirementResultInfo queryTransaction( final String bank, final TransactionInfo transactionInfo) { // final VirementResultInfo result = null; TimerTask task = new TimerTask() { @Override public v

c++-为什么这段代码中对象rectangle的各个成员函数输出的值是对的,而box的却都是错的

问题描述 为什么这段代码中对象rectangle的各个成员函数输出的值是对的,而box的却都是错的 #include using namespace std; class rectangle { protected: double length,width,l,w; public: void setlength(); void getlength(); void setwidth(); void getwidth(); double area(); double perimeter(); dou

c#调用c++-c#调用C++dll 返回值为结构体,其中包含string, 报错

问题描述 c#调用C++dll 返回值为结构体,其中包含string, 报错 c++ struct ClientInfo { char adress[4]; }; extern "C" __declspec(dllexport) ClientInfo Test() { ClientInfo c; strcpy_s(c.adress, "1234"); return c; } c# [DllImport("ManagerAPI.dll")] pub

struts2 select标签获取action的集合属性值 动态生成下拉菜单 报错

问题描述 1.要获取集合list的Action类public class RoleAction extends ActionSupport {private Role role;public RoleService roleService;public String message;public List list;public static ActionContext ac = null;public String getMessage() {return message;}@Resource

求助!SSH2,action调用数据访问层,插入数据不报错也不插入,查询值全部返回true??

问题描述 如题,action调用数据访问层,插入数据时不报错也不能插入,查询方法值全部返回true.另,service层和dao层均通过单元测试,可以正常运行.操作.但是集成action和jsp就会出问题.使用了<propertyname="connection.autocommit">true</property>.无效.上代码:applicationcontext.xml<?xmlversion="1.0"encoding=&quo

JAVA怎么在if,for语句里return不让程序报错?

问题描述 JAVA怎么在if,for语句里return不让程序报错? public static void main(String[] args) { for(int i=0;i<10;i++){ if(true){ return 0; } } } 解决方案 return 0; -> return; 解决方案二: 好好看看java基础,这个方法是void的,不能有返回值,也就是说方法内不能有return: 如果你的目的是跳出循环,可以把 "return 0;" 换成 &qu

Android线程中设置控件的值提示报错的解决方法_Android

本文实例讲述了Android线程中设置控件的值提示报错的解决方法.分享给大家供大家参考,具体如下: 在Android线程中设置控件的值一般会与Handler联合使用,如下: package com.yarin.android.Examples_04_15; import android.app.Activity; import android.os.Bundle; import android.os.Handler; import android.os.Message; import andro